Jacqueline Michels ’19 — Father Doyle archives
For her history thesis project, Jacqueline Michels ’19 studied the life of Rev. Edward P. Doyle, O.P. ’34, a PC professor, Army chaplain in World War II, Bronze Star recipient, and a liberator of the Nordhausen concentration camp.
After graduation, Michels will join the Providence Alliance for Catholic Teachers (PACT). For the next two years, she will take courses toward a master’s degree in education at PC during the summer and teach history at St. Mary’s Schools in Worcester, Mass. during the school year.
